Resumo: Granitic rocks are exposed to weathering processes determined by intrinsic and extrinsic factors. That weathering process increases the granite porosity and is the main forerunner of erosion. The research of weathering and decay of rocks used as construction material in buildings belonging to the Monumental Heritage also implies the consideration of factors related to each building and their environment, as well. In this work, decay of two types of granitic rocks (San Pedro leucogranite and Bregua granodiorite) used in the building of historic monuments from A Coruña (NW Spain) is studied. The field study of decay of ahslars of the buildings and the quarry surfaces, and the later research of the surface mechanical strength and porosity of both rock types suggest that the high decay of ashlars in monuments is related to the use of rock types weathered in the natural massifs. Also, there exist different factors related to the building of those monuments that increase the decay process.
